Vocabulary Word

Definition
'Escalate the issue' is when you pass a problem up to someone with more power or knowledge. It's like if a customer service agent can't fix an issue and transfers the call to their manager.
Examples in Different Contexts
In a creative agency, 'escalate the issue' can refer to handling client concerns. A project manager might advise, 'If the client is still unsatisfied with the designs, escalate the issue to the creative director.'
